About Session
Independent Living buildings aren’t designed for high acuity, yet many residents want to remain at home through end of life. This pragmatic session shows how hospice, home care, and care managers can coordinate with IL operations to make that possible. This case-based session gives leaders measurable, ready-to-use tools: DME set-teach-verify steps, a one-page communications ladder with time targets, clear escalation pathways that avoid default 911, and affordability/shared-support models—so residents can remain in their own apartments with safety, calm, and dignity through end of life,
